Proposed Development

The development will consist of 1) the proposed demolition of the existing single storey annex to the East & front entrance porch to the West of the existing detached dwelling; 2) the proposed construction of a new single storey extension to the East of the existing detached dwelling; 3) the proposed construction of a detached Garage; and 4) associated site works & services at Killukin Townland, Carrick-on-Shannon, Co. Roscommon.
